Erling Braut Haaland has made a wonderful start to life at Borussia Dortmund as he scored a wonderful and memorable hat-trick on his debut.

The Norwegian is a rising star in world football and he showed it why as he put past 3 goals in about 20 minutes against Augsburg.

Dortmund were struggling in their away fixture to Augsburg in the Bundesliga, trailing 1-3 when the 19-year-old was substituted to make his debut and soon after coming, within three minutes he reduced the deficit.

In the end Borussia Dortmund went on to win the game 5-3 after he scored three (59′, 70′, 79′). The other goal scorers were Julian Brandt and Jadon Sancho for Dortmund.

Florian Niederlechner and Marco Richter were the scorers for FC Augsburg.

Haaland said he was at an exceptional club with good players and fans and he wanted to score goals here and it was a dream debut.
